Device driver data corresponds to per-device context data or state.
It is allocated on `probe()` and de-allocated in `remove()`.
Signed-off-by: Sven Van Asbroeck <thesven73@gmail.com>
To demonstrate device driver data in a non-trivial way, create
a `miscdev` for each discovered device. This `miscdev` can only be
opened and read. When read from userspace, it returns four zero bytes
at a time.
Note that `DrvData` consists of a `Pin<Box<miscdev::Registration>>`,
which is a pinned structure. This demonstrates that pinned or self-
referential structures may be used in `DrvData`.

We can get -EIO or any number of legitimate errors from
btrfs_search_slot(), panicing here is not the appropriate response. The
error path for this code handles errors properly, simply return the
error.

If "try_verify_in_tasklet" is set for dm-verity, DM_BUFIO_CLIENT_NO_SLEEP
is enabled for dm-bufio. However, when bufio tries to evict buffers, there
is a chance to trigger scheduling in spin_lock_bh, the following warning
is hit:
